Bug Description

With 5.4.8-1 we see the following build failure on pcc64el (only). This seems to not be affecting 5.4.7 or earlier:

autopkgtest [07:43:27]: test build-lib: [-----------------------
build: OK
1a2,3
> Match for pattern "ba" at offset 2
> Match for pattern "ba" at offset 5
autopkgtest [07:43:28]: test build-lib: -----------------------]

https://autopkgtest.ubuntu.com/results/autopkgtest-kinetic/kinetic/ppc64el/v/vectorscan/20220925_074345_83767@/log.gz

This FTBFS issue also affects Debian on the same architecture, reported as this bug:
https://bugs.debian.org/cgi-bin/bugreport.cgi?bug=1021079

I am not spotting an obvious report upstream, so maybe it still needs forwarded to them.
